Output 83dcb04000300adcd70b1a270d193def284e09e7d66b0f7ae50f676e5411c10a:0

value
410594
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c58cb1d102f9b9b39f170514fe93561223fa3af OP_EQUAL
address
3BZuGjdkLy3U8bKJN4CPQUop9yAy3AekS6
transaction
83dcb04000300adcd70b1a270d193def284e09e7d66b0f7ae50f676e5411c10a
spent
true